Congratulations SCSSC 2011 National Master Skaters

President, Ron Halcrow (Master men 60-69):  won 3 gold medals in the 1000m, 777m, 1500m super final (dq'd in the 500) events and won the overall Medal for National Champion.

Coach, Ken Mastrianna (Master men 50-59): won 2 golds in the 1000m & 1500m super final events, 2 silvers in the 777m and 500m events.  He also set a new National Record in the 1500 and won the overall National Champion medal.

SCSSC Team Member, "Dr. Bob" (Master men 60-69): made all the finals and won bronze in the 500m event, while placing 4th in the 777.

SCSSC Team Member, Melissa Jo Engle (Master women 30-39): placed 4th in the 500.

SCSSC Team Member, Don Ness (Master men 70 and above): placed 3rd in all races: 1000, 777, 500, and 1500.

Thanks to Melissa Jo Engle and Haj Sano for compiling the above information.

Out of 35 attending speed-skating clubs from around the country, Santa Clarita Speed Skating Club placed 5th overall in the medals' count

Mission & Profile

Mission

To develop young talent, foster community involvement and continue to grow as a dynamic club representing US Speedskating.

Club Profile

We're a growing club, always looking for new members to share in this exciting sport.

Our club is affiliated with US Speedskating, and the Southern California Speed Skating Association (SCSSA).

We're a non-profit, charitable organization [IRS 501(c)3].

Skaters young and old, beginner to advanced, are coached by former U.S. National team member Ron Halcrow. By placing an emphasis on proper skating technique, he creates an atmosphere where all skaters, regardless of skill level, are welcome.
